"The Dragonfly" and "The Tale of Robin and Roberta Robinette" on Valley Writers Read

Our two stories on this edition of Valley Writers Read were written by Paul Hernandez and Angelo Angarano.

"The Dragonfly" is about a electronic device that can fly and do some nefarious spying.

"The Tale of Robin and Roberta Robinette" is about Robin and Roberta, who become a little queasy after indulging in too many over-ripe Pyrocantha bush berries.

Franz Weinschenk, his parents and his older brother Fritz were indeed lucky to get out of Germany just before World War II. For a while they lived in Brooklyn, N.Y., before moving to Madera, CA. He graduated from Madera High and Fresno State. From 1948 to 1952 he taught at Edison High School in Fresno after which he was drafted and served in the US Army for two years.
